The Top 10 Must-Have Spices for Every Kitchen
- by K V
Spices are the heart of any kitchen, adding depth, flavour, and aroma to every dish. Whether you’re a seasoned cook or just starting out, having a well-stocked spice rack can elevate your meals. Here are the top 10 must-have spices every kitchen should have:
1. Black Pepper
A universal spice, black pepper adds heat and complexity to both savoury and sweet dishes.
2. Salt
Although technically not a spice, salt is essential for enhancing flavours in every type of cuisine.
3. Cumin
With its warm, earthy notes, cumin is perfect for curries, stews, and roasted vegetables.
4. Paprika
Available in sweet, smoked, and hot varieties, paprika adds vibrant colour and depth to dishes.
5. Garlic Powder
A convenient substitute for fresh garlic, this spice brings a rich, savoury taste to recipes.
6. Cinnamon
Used in both sweet and savoury dishes, cinnamon adds warmth and a subtle sweetness.
7. Oregano
A staple in Italian and Mediterranean cuisine, oregano brings a fresh, aromatic touch to sauces and meats.
8. Turmeric
Known for its anti-inflammatory properties, turmeric lends a golden hue and earthy flavour to curries and soups.
9. Chili Powder
For those who love a bit of heat, chili powder adds a spicy kick to meats, beans, and stews.
10. Ginger
Versatile and fragrant, ginger works well in both sweet and savoury dishes, from stir-fries to baked goods.
